Warren Central soccer loses two to Madison Central

Published 5:38 pm Monday, November 25, 2019

Warren Central’s soccer teams both stumbled in an early-season test Saturday against perennial state power Madison Central.

Fabien Barker scored two goals in the second half as the Jaguars beat Warren Central 2-0 in the boys’ game at Viking Stadium.

Madison Central (7-0-1, 1-0 Region 4-6A) outshot the Vikings 15-5, and put nine shots on goal in the region opener for both teams.

Keeper Ben Vroman had seven saves for Warren Central (7-1, 0-1), which gave up its first two goals of the season.

In the girls’ game, freshman Olivia Tribolet scored two goals to lead Madison Central to a 3-0 victory.

Alana Dear-Delamora added a goal for Madison Central (5-0-3, 1-0 Region 4-6A), while eighth-grader Lorilee Taylor had two assists. The Lady Jags scored twice in the first half and held Warren Central (3-3, 0-1) without a shot in the game.

Warren Central keeper Anna Hoben made six saves against nine shots on goal.

Warren Central will be off for Thanksgiving week and return on Dec. 3 with another region game, on the road at Murrah at 5:30 p.m.
